Allison Lindner joined UCL Faculty of Laws as a Lecturer in September 2021. She is a member of the Academic Circle appointed to support the UN Special Rapporteur on Right to Development from April 2024 to April 2026. Additionally, Lindner is a member of the UCL Centre for Law and the Environment and founded the Waste Law Reading Group. She is a Fellow of the Higher Education Academy. Lindner holds a PhD in Law from the University of Kent, an LLM in International Economic Law from the School of Oriental and African Studies, and a B.A. in International Comparative Studies from the University of Western Ontario. Prior to joining UCL, she was an Assistant Lecturer at Kent Law School and worked as a Legal Researcher for the Legal and Constitutional Affairs Division of the Commonwealth Secretariat. Lindner has also conducted research for civil society organizations and supported appellants in the landmark U.S. Supreme Court case, Kiobel v. Royal Dutch Petroleum. She served as the Chair for the Public Interest Environmental Law UK conference.
